  1. The schooner La Amistad is transporting black slaves off the coast of the Spanish colony of Cuba in 1839. A captive, Cinqué, leads an uprising against the crew, most of whom are killed. Two navigators, Pedro Montes and Jose Ruiz, are spared on condition they help sail the ship to Africa.

    Dec 25, 1997 · Amistad is a 1997 film based on the true story of a slave revolt on a Spanish ship in 1839 and the legal battle for their freedom in the U.S. The film stars Djimon Hounsou, Matthew McConaughey, Anthony Hopkins and Morgan Freeman, and was nominated for four Oscars.

    La Amistad ( pronounced [la a.misˈtað]; Spanish for Friendship) was a 19th-century two-masted schooner owned by a Spaniard living in Cuba.
